✅ Strengths
1. Wide Range of Cryptocurrencies
Huobi (HTX) supports a broad range of cryptocurrencies, including major coins like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), and many altcoins. The platform frequently adds new tokens, giving users access to a variety of trading pairs.
2. Advanced Trading Features
Huobi offers a comprehensive suite of advanced trading features, including spot trading, margin trading, futures contracts, and options. This makes it a suitable platform for both beginners and experienced traders looking for versatile trading tools.
3. High Liquidity
Huobi provides high liquidity on many trading pairs, ensuring that users can execute large orders with minimal slippage, which is especially important for professional traders and institutions.
4. Strong Security Measures
Huobi employs robust security protocols, including two-factor authentication (2FA), cold storage for the majority of funds, and an insurance fund to cover potential losses due to security breaches, providing users with peace of mind.
5. Staking and Passive Income Options
Huobi offers staking options for several cryptocurrencies, allowing users to earn rewards by holding assets on the platform. The staking process is easy to use and provides a passive income opportunity for long-term holders.
6. Global Availability
Huobi is available in over 130 countries, making it one of the most accessible platforms for users around the world. It supports multiple languages and offers localized services in various regions.
⚠️ Weaknesses
1. Regulatory Challenges
Huobi has faced regulatory scrutiny in certain countries and regions. While it operates in many jurisdictions, users should be aware of potential regulatory restrictions in their local area.
2. High Fees for Low-Volume Traders
Huobi’s fees are relatively high for low-volume traders. While fees decrease as trading volume increases, casual or smaller traders may find the platform’s cost structure less attractive compared to other exchanges with lower fees.
3. Limited Fiat Deposit Options
While Huobi supports fiat deposits in several regions, its fiat deposit options are not as extensive as some other exchanges. This may be inconvenient for users who prefer to deposit fiat directly to trade on the platform.
4. Customer Support Issues
Some users have reported slower response times from Huobi’s customer support team, especially during high-demand periods. This can be frustrating for those who require timely assistance with platform issues or account management.
